## Changelog — Pedalshift 3.2.0

Changed defaults for the rebalancing solver. Max truck capacity now assumes the larger Harborline fleet vans, and the dock-pressure threshold dropped from 0.85 to 0.7 after the Westgate pilot showed chronic overfills. Dry-run mode is now off by default in staging — watch out if you're used to the old behavior. Anyone onboarding: read the solver docs before touching weights. The new defaults that ship with 3.2.0 are listed below.

config for kajeg-kahog:
WENIX_LOG_LEVEL=debug
WENIX_METRICS_HOST=metrics.wenix.qirvansys.corp
WENIX_POOL_SIZE=4

## Deployment

Textgate's encoding sniffer runs as a sidecar next to the upload service. Deploy both together; the sniffer inspects the first 64 KB of each uploaded text file and tags it before storage. Mismatched tags block ingestion, so keep the confidence threshold sane. The sidecar reads its runtime settings from the values below.

deployment values, yafop-fahap:
[lamwyn]
team = silath
access_code = ac_166fb2
host = lamwyn.orvexgrid.example
port = 9300
owner = pelael.praius
peer = istiel.zarqeldyn.corp

# Session Handling: Catalogue Import — Thistledown Library

Status for the weekly sync: import sessions now expire after 20 minutes idle instead of 60, which fixed the stuck-lock issue on the Marrowgate shard. Resumable imports checkpoint every 500 records. Remaining risk: concurrent imports against the same collection still race. The staging import API is gated; requests must carry the bearer token below.

session JWT of kawep-kahip = eyJhbGciOiJIUzI1NiIsInR5cCI6IkpXVCJ9.eyJzdWIiOiIoSQltzIn0.gBOYN-3h